首頁  >  文章  >  後端開發  >  PHP中文字元編碼轉換方法:e8 af 9a轉中文

PHP中文字元編碼轉換方法:e8 af 9a轉中文

王林
王林原創
2024-02-27 13:12:04359瀏覽

PHP中文字符编码转换方法:e8 af 9a转中文

PHP中文字元編碼轉換方法:e8 af 9a轉中文,需要具體程式碼範例

在PHP中進行字元編碼的轉換是一個常見且有著較高實用價值的操作。在網路程式設計、資料處理等領域中,我們經常會面對需要將特定字元編碼轉換為中文字元的需求。本文將介紹如何在PHP中對e8 af 9a這樣的編碼進行轉換,並提供具體的程式碼範例。

1. UTF-8編碼介紹

在電腦中,字元通常以不同的編碼方式儲存和傳輸。 UTF-8是一種通用的字元編碼方式,能夠表示Unicode字元集中的所有字元。在UTF-8中,中文字元通常由2個或3個位元組表示,如“中”字的UTF-8編碼為e4 b8 ad。

2. e8 af 9a轉中文的方法

要將e8 af 9a這樣的編碼轉換為中文字符,我們需要使用PHP提供的相關函數來進行處理。下面是一個簡單的範例程式碼:

$code = 'e8af9a';
$hex = hex2bin($code);
$chinese = iconv("UTF-8", "GBK", $hex);
echo $chinese;

在上面的程式碼中,我們首先將16進位編碼e8af9a轉換為二進位數據,然後使用iconv函數將資料從UTF-8編碼轉換為GBK編碼(也可依實際情況選擇其他編碼方式),最後輸出轉換後的中文字元。

3. 範例說明

假設我們要將e8af9a這個編碼轉換為中文字符,運行上述程式碼後,就可以得到對應的中文字符。需要說明的是,由於不同編碼方式之間存在差異,轉換結果可能會因編碼方式的不同而有所變化。因此,在實際使用上需要根據具體情況選擇合適的編碼方式。

4. 總結

透過本文的介紹,我們了解了在PHP中將e8af9a這樣的編碼轉換為中文字元的方法,並提供了相應的程式碼範例。 PHP提供了豐富的字元編碼轉換函數,開發者可以根據實際需求選擇合適的方式來進行轉換操作。希望本文對大家有幫助,謝謝閱讀。

以上就是關於PHP中文字元編碼轉換方法的介紹,希望對您有幫助。如果有任何問題或疑問,請隨時向我們提問。

以上是PHP中文字元編碼轉換方法:e8 af 9a轉中文的詳細內容。更多資訊請關注PHP中文網其他相關文章!

陳述:
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n